A New Chapter for Wills Street Eyecare
AFTER more than thirty-four years caring for the eyes of Bendigo families, Mark Letts has retired from Wills Street Eyecare.
For many locals, Mark has been their trusted optometrist for decades, watching children grow into adults, caring for multiple generations, and providing exceptional eye care with a personal touch.
As Mark sets off on his retirement adventures, exploring Australia’s outback with partner Nicci and their beloved beagles, the practice he helped build continues in excellent hands.
Rose Larosa and Kirily Bowen are now co-owners of Wills Street Eyecare, and they’re excited to welcome patients both existing and new.

Kirily has been with the practice since 2000 and a partner for eighteen years. She maintains a focus on complex ocular disease, children’s eye care, and vision neuro-rehabilitation.
Rose has been caring for patients since 2021, with a clinical interest in ocular disease and dry eye management, emergency eye care, and children’s eye care including myopia control. Together, they run an established vision therapy clinic within the practice.
Two more fantastic optometrists have joined the team to ensure every patient continues to receive the same attentive care. Ava Ward is a familiar face – she’s a Bendigo local who completed an internship at Wills Street Eyecare and has now returned home. Ava has a clinical interest in contact lenses, children’s eye care, myopia control and emergency eye care.
Joshua Vettiger brings substantial regional experience and a family history that sparked his passion for detecting and managing conditions like glaucoma early, when treatment is most effective.

Joshua has clinical interests in emergency eye care, ocular disease management, therapeutic optometry, and preventative eye care.
